Coffee Pen Finish

Good job! How did you finish the coffee pen? Does the finish mask the smell of the coffee?

I finished the coffee pen with a few coats of ca to seal the coffee - then buffed on 3 wheel buff. You can't smell the coffee once it's sealed but it is fun to turn. Nothing better than the smell of fresh coffee to me. I would like the pen to smell like coffee when it's done but I'm not sure how you would do that as the beans had some voids and were rough to the touch.
